    Jeff Bezos Called Out for ‘Gluttonous’ Wedding by Hollywood Stars

    Actress Charlize Theron dropped some candid remarks at her Africa Outreach Project benefit on June 28, 2025, essentially mocking the lavish Venice wedding. She quipped, “I think we might be the only people who did not get an invite to the Bezos wedding… but that’s OK because they suck and we’re cool”

    Insiders claim Jeff Bezos was livid, viewing Theron’s comments as uncalled for and disrespectful. Lauren Sánchez reportedly wanted to respond via Instagram but was allegedly “talked down” from doing so. Rumour has it that the couple has even barred Theron from any future “Bezos-adjacent” events, yacht weekends, Blue Origin outings, charity galas and more.

    The Theron plot twist isn’t isolated. Bezos & Sánchez have faced a wave of criticism over the extravagance of their multi‑day, approximately $50 million celebration. Rosie O’Donnell slammed the wedding as “gross excess,” referring to Sánchez as a “fake fembot” and accusing Bezos of treating employees “with disdain”. Joing the backlash was Liz Plank, in a viral Substack piece titled “Paper Straws for You, Private Jets for Them,” condemned the couple’s celebration as tone-deaf amidst income inequality and climate vulnerability, accusing them of flaunting while global reforms are needed. These remarks highlight a cultural clash of the opulent billionaire ceremony vs. growing public awareness of wealth disparity and environmental responsibility.

    Credit:Yahoo


    The diva-level back-and-forth isn’t just drama, it amplifies criticism of extreme wealth in a world battling poverty, pandemic recovery, and climate crisis.
    Bezos’ Blue Origin, Amazon workforce, and Sánchez’s public image may all feel ripple effects from this feud. Critics argue that excessive shows of opulence have tangible, reputational consequences. And the fact is that, Theron’s quip, though snarky, tapped into a wider sentiment where some high-profile voices are turning absence into protest. Her absence and her takedown, underscore a divide in how fame and power mingle.

    Jeff Bezos and Lauren Sánchez are reportedly still seething over Charlize Theron’s blunt critique of their Venice wedding. They even seem to have cut her off socially for the offence. But the sparks go deeper,  Rosie O’Donnell and Liz Plank’s condemnations reflect a broader unease with ballooning wealth, environmental hypocrisy, and celebrity optics. The bottom is that this isn’t just a Hollywood spat, it’s a cultural flashpoint over wealth, visibility, and who gets to celebrate in style while others struggle.
